Fire Weather Watch until 09:00PM Sunday 
The National Weather Service in Morristown has issued a Fire Weather Watch, which is in effect from Sunday afternoon through Sunday evening.
* TIMING...Noon through 9 PM ET Sunday.
* WIND...Southerly winds of 10 to 20 mph with gusts to 30 mph for Sunday afternoon and evening.
* HUMIDITY...Low Afternoon Relative Humidity in the 20s for Sunday.
* IMPACTS...any fires that develop will likely spread rapidly. Outdoor burning is not recommended.
* AFFECTED AREAS: LEE ... WISE ... SCOTT ... RUSSELL ... WASHINGTON
Instructions:
A Fire Weather Watch means that critical fire weather conditions are possible. Listen for later forecasts and possible Red Flag Warnings.
